What Is a Crypto Casino?
A crypto casino is an online gaming platform that accepts cryptocurrency as a payment method for deposits, wagers, and withdrawals. Unlike standard online casinos that depend on fiat currencies processed through banks and charge card networks, crypto casinos run totally on blockchain technology or accept different digital currencies such as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, and Dogecoin. These platforms have acquired significant popularity because they offer users greater privacy, faster transaction times, and lower fees compared to their standard counterparts.
The essential mechanics of a crypto casino carefully mirror those of basic online gambling establishments. Gamers sign up for an account, deposit their selected cryptocurrency into a designated wallet address, and use those funds to play video games varying from slot devices and table games to live dealer experiences and sports betting. The main difference depends on the payment infrastructure, which eliminates the requirement for standard banking intermediaries and their associated hold-ups and restrictions.
The Legal Landscape in America
Navigating the legal environment surrounding crypto gambling establishments in the United States needs cautious attention to both federal and state regulations. The federal structure, mostly governed by the Unlawful Internet Gambling Enforcement Act of 2006, restricts banks from processing deals associated with illegal online betting. Nevertheless, this legislation targets the operators and payment processors instead of individual players, producing an intricate legal gray area that varies considerably by jurisdiction.
At the state level, the legality of online gambling differs significantly across the nation. A number of states, including New Jersey, Pennsylvania, Michigan, and Connecticut, have actually legislated and managed online gambling establishments that operate within their borders. These controlled platforms might or may decline cryptocurrency, depending upon state-specific licensing requirements. On the other hand, many states maintain stringent restrictions against online gambling in any type, producing enforcement obstacles when gamers gain access to offshore crypto gambling establishments from prohibited jurisdictions.
The offshore nature of lots of crypto gambling establishments presents the most significant legal problem for American players. Most popular crypto betting platforms operate from jurisdictions outside the United States, such as Curacao, Malta, or Kahnawake. While playing on these sites is not explicitly unlawful for American players in many cases, the lack of domestic guideline indicates gamers have actually restricted recourse if disputes arise. Furthermore, tax responsibilities still apply to gambling payouts despite whether they were made through conventional or cryptocurrency betting.
Advantages of Using Cryptocurrency at Online Casinos
The benefits of cryptocurrency betting extend beyond mere technological novelty. Gamers who pick crypto gambling establishments frequently point out several engaging advantages that boost their total video gaming experience.
Speed of transactions stands out as possibly the most appreciated feature. While charge card deposits may take a number of business days to process and bank withdrawals can take a week or more, cryptocurrency transactions usually total within minutes. This quick processing permits gamers to access their earnings practically instantly after a successful video gaming session, eliminating the frustrating waits connected with traditional banking techniques.
Personal privacy factors to consider likewise drive lots of gamers towards crypto casinos. Standard payment methods need users to share delicate financial info with gambling platforms, producing prospective data breach concerns and leaving financial footprints that some players prefer to prevent. Cryptocurrency transactions, while recorded on a public blockchain, do not need gamers to provide the same level of individual recognition, providing a degree of privacy that interest privacy-conscious bettors.
Lower costs represent another substantial advantage. Credit card companies and banks typically charge substantial costs for gambling-related transactions, and online gambling platforms frequently pass these costs along to gamers through processing charges. Crypto transactions normally sustain very little charges, especially when players are willing to accept somewhat longer processing times for more economical transfers.

Despite these advantages, gamers should approach crypto casinos with a clear understanding of the associated threats and difficulties. The volatility of cryptocurrency worths presents possibly the most special risk aspect. The worth of Bitcoin, Ethereum, or other digital currencies can fluctuate dramatically within brief timeframes, meaning that a gamer's casino balance could be worth considerably basically by the time they end up playing. This volatility can either improve or reduce profits in manner ins which gamers do not come across with stable fiat currencies.
The lack of regulative oversight at a lot of crypto gambling establishments suggests that gamers should put substantial trust in operators to perform fair games and honor withdrawals. While trustworthy platforms use provably fair algorithms and hold licenses from acknowledged betting authorities, the industry still brings in unethical operators who might engage in dishonest practices. Gamers should thoroughly research any crypto casino before transferring funds, trying to find licensing details, player evaluations, and evidence of fair video gaming certifications.
Security concerns, while not special to crypto gambling establishments, need additional attention when dealing with digital assets. Unlike standard betting websites where chargebacks are possible, cryptocurrency deals are permanent. Players should ensure they are sending funds to correct wallet addresses and need to just utilize crypto gambling establishments with robust security steps in location. The responsibility for protecting cryptocurrency holdings eventually rests with the specific gamer.

How do I convert my winnings back to US dollars?
A lot of crypto casinos enable direct withdrawals to cryptocurrency wallets. From there, players can use cryptocurrency exchanges like Coinbase, Kraken, or Binance to convert their digital assets to US dollars, which can then be moved to traditional bank accounts. This procedure normally takes one to 3 organization days and may involve exchange fees.

How are betting jackpots taxed for cryptocurrency?
The IRS treats gambling jackpots as gross income regardless of the currency received. In addition, transforming cryptocurrency to fiat currency or utilizing it to buy goods may trigger capital gains tax commitments. Gamers should maintain comprehensive records of all gambling transactions and seek advice from tax professionals for assistance particular to their situations.
